> FPC is 100% Delphi compatible as FPC. Default values for sets are also only 
> allowed
> for sets that fit in 32-bits. We can change this, but that would require 
> quite some
> work in the RTTI structures.

So do you think this will change in 64bit Delphi and then in 64bit
FPC?  RTTI structures also supporting 64bit values? It would make
sense (to me at least). :-)

I just thought it odd that I couldn't use a simple type (I consider
Extended a simple type, like Integer and String) in a property with a
default value.
